 
Ací un truquet per tenir botons, estil bootstrap, amb CSS3, on podem fer degradats entre dos colors i tenir un borde distint.
El botonet seria:
I afegiriem un exemple d'estil per als degratats de la següent manera:
.button{
  border: solid 1px #da7c0c;
  background: #f47c20;
  background: -webkit-gradient(linear, left top, left bottom, from(#91dc5a), to(#32a1ca));
  background: -moz-linear-gradient(top,  #91dc5a,  #32a1ca);
  fil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#91dc5a', endColorstr='#32a1ca');
  color: #fff;
  padding: 7px 12px;
-webkit-border-radius:4px;
   -moz-border-radius:4px;
        border-radius:4px;
  float: right;
  cursor: pointer;
}
.button:hover{
  background: #f47c20;
  background: -webkit-gradient(linear, left top, left bottom, from(#91dc5a), to(#32a1ca));
  background: -moz-linear-gradient(top,  #91dc5a,  #32a1ca);
  fil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#91dc5a', endColorstr='#32a1ca');
}








